如何制定针对debian exploit漏洞的安全策略

223
2025/4/15 21:32:27
栏目: 网络安全
开发者测试专用服务器限时活动,0元免费领,库存有限,领完即止! 点击查看>>

制定针对Debian系统中exploit漏洞的安全策略是一个复杂的过程,需要综合考虑多个方面。以下是一些关键步骤和建议:

1. 定期更新和打补丁

  • 保持系统更新:定期运行sudo apt update && sudo apt upgrade来确保所有软件包都是最新的。
  • 关注安全公告:订阅Debian的安全公告(如Debian Security Tracker),及时了解新发现的漏洞和相应的补丁。

2. 使用防火墙和安全组

  • 配置防火墙:使用ufwiptables等工具配置防火墙规则,限制不必要的入站和出站流量。
  • 安全组:如果使用云服务,配置安全组以限制对服务器的访问。

3. 最小权限原则

  • 用户权限管理:为每个用户分配最小必要的权限,避免使用root账户进行日常操作。
  • sudoers文件:仔细配置/etc/sudoers文件,确保只有授权用户可以执行特权命令。

4. 监控和日志记录

  • 启用审计日志:配置auditd来记录系统活动,特别是关键文件的修改。
  • 实时监控:使用工具如fail2ban来监控和阻止恶意IP地址。

5. 安全配置

  • 禁用不必要的服务:关闭系统中不需要的服务和端口。
  • 安全选项:在/etc/fstab/etc/hosts.deny等文件中配置安全选项。

6. 定期安全审计

  • 漏洞扫描:使用工具如OpenVASNessus定期扫描系统,查找潜在的漏洞。
  • 代码审计:对自定义应用程序进行代码审计,确保没有安全漏洞。

7. 应急响应计划

  • 制定应急响应计划:明确在发生安全事件时的应对措施,包括如何隔离受影响的系统、如何恢复数据等。
  • 备份策略:定期备份重要数据,并确保备份数据的完整性和可恢复性。

8. 员工培训

  • 安全意识培训:定期对员工进行安全意识培训,提高他们对潜在威胁的认识。

9. 使用安全工具

  • 入侵检测系统(IDS):部署IDS来监控网络流量,检测异常行为。
  • 端点保护:使用端点保护软件来防止恶意软件和未授权访问。

10. 定期评估和改进

  • 安全评估:定期对安全策略进行评估,确保其有效性。
  • 持续改进:根据评估结果和安全威胁的变化,不断改进安全策略。

通过上述步骤,可以有效地制定和实施针对Debian系统中exploit漏洞的安全策略,提高系统的整体安全性。

辰迅云「云服务器」,即开即用、新一代英特尔至强铂金CPU、三副本存储NVMe SSD云盘,价格低至29元/月。点击查看>>

推荐阅读: Debian Python如何进行调试